How do I add a shape style to my diagram in Lucidchart?
If you are creating a diagram in Lucidchart, you may want to add a shape style to make it look more professional and organized. Shape styles can help to differentiate between different types of elements in your diagram, making it easier to understand and interpret. Additionally, adding a shape style can help to make your diagram more visually appealing. Knowing how to add a shape style to your diagram in Lucidchart can help you create a more effective and attractive diagram.
